Introduction to MSNBC
MSNBC, or Microsoft National Broadcasting Company, was launched in 1996 as a joint venture between Microsoft and NBC (National Broadcasting Company). Initially, the network was designed to provide news coverage and miscellaneous programs. Over the years, MSNBC has evolved, shifting its focus more towards opinion-based news programs and political commentary. This evolution has led to MSNBC becoming a significant source of news and political analysis for millions of viewers.

Current Ownership and Operational Structure
Today, MSNBC is owned by NBCUniversal, a subsidiary of Comcast Corporation. This ownership structure is a result of Comcast’s acquisition of NBCUniversal in 2011. The acquisition gave Comcast control over NBCUniversal’s media properties, including MSNBC, NBC News, and CNBC, among others. Under Comcast’s ownership, MSNBC has continued to grow, expanding its reach through cable television and digital platforms.

How has the ownership of MSNBC changed over time?
The ownership of MSNBC has changed significantly over time, with the network being founded in 1996 as a joint venture between Microsoft and NBC. At the time, the network was seen as a way to provide 24-hour news coverage, as well as to explore the potential of the internet and online media. However, the partnership between Microsoft and NBC was ultimately unsuccessful, and NBC acquired majority control of the network in 2005. This marked a significant shift in the direction of the network, as NBC began to exert more control over MSNBC’s programming and operations.
In 2011, Comcast acquired NBCUniversal, which included MSNBC, as part of a larger deal. This acquisition marked a significant change in the ownership structure of MSNBC, as Comcast became the ultimate parent company of the network. Since then, Comcast has continued to exert significant influence over MSNBC, with the network becoming an increasingly important part of the company’s media portfolio. What is the relationship between MSNBC and other NBCUniversal networks?
MSNBC is part of the NBCUniversal family of networks, which includes a range of other cable and broadcast channels. Some of the other networks owned by NBCUniversal include CNBC, NBC Sports, and USA Network, among others. As a result, MSNBC often shares resources and personnel with these other networks, and may also collaborate on programming and other initiatives. For example, MSNBC may draw on the expertise of NBC News correspondents and producers to provide coverage of major news events, or may partner with CNBC to provide business and financial news coverage.
